Job Description

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ree
  • Two (2) to five (5) years of experience in recruiting, staffing, talent research, or candidate generation (agency or in-house), preferably within the Banking or Financial Services industry.
  • Thrives in a fast-paced environment, following a global service delivery model.
  • Effective English business communication skills, written and oral, plus any regional specific languages.
  • Exceptional interpersonal skills and with proven ability to build and maintain strong virtual and in-person relationships with colleagues, clients, and partners.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ality and appropriately handle sensitive information with tact and discretion.
  • Demonstrable proficiency in using HR systems (such as Workday Recruiting and other Applicant Tracking Systems), communication tools (such as Zoom), and working knowledge of Microsoft Office suite.
  • Strong organizational and documentation skills.
  • Must be flexible to work various shifts and/or extended hours in support of timelines and deliverables.

Responsibilities

  • Manage all recruitment administration, including CV capture, requisition management, ATS updates, pre-employment screening support and onboarding support for junior level hires.
  • Communicate proactively with junior candidates, recruiters, and hiring managers, addressing queries and status updates throughout the recruitment lifecycle.
  • Coordinate and schedule interviews for candidates across all seniority levels within Company.
  • Manage employment offer process and supports the junior new hire onboarding activities.
  • Ensure strict adherence to all regulatory requirements and guidelines, particularly regarding immigration and work authorization.
  • Develop and maintain strong working relationships with internal and external stakeholders, including recruiters, hiring managers, and vendors; keeping them informed on processes.
  • Appropriately assess risk when business decisions are made, demonstrating particular consideration for the firm's reputation and safeguarding Company, its clients and assets, by driving compliance with applicable laws, rules and regulations, adhering to Policy, applying sound ethical judgment regarding personal behavior, conduct and business practices, and escalating, managing and reporting control issues with transparency.
